Web Dumper 3.3
Maxprog - April 2012 - Copyright  2000 - 2012 - All rights reserved worldwide.
Please read the enclosed License Agreement for further legal information.
MAX Programming, LLC - http://www.maxprog.com/

Version History

   Keys: [New] = New Feature
         [Opt] = Optimization
         [Fix] = Bug Fix
         [Chg] = Changes Previous Functionality
         [Upg] = Enhancement

[3.3.3]  [Upg] .mobi, .epub, .pdb and .lit ebook file extensions added to map.
         [Upg] Better clean-up procedure when the download is finished. No more unwanted connections and extra system beeps.
         [Upg] Better HTTP '3xx Has moved' page handling.
         [Chg] PowerPC support has been dropped. The application is now Intel Only. As result the application size has been reduced by half.
         [Fix] All the file types are now updated and visible including last one.
         [Fix] A new window is now opened when double-clicking on the application Finder icon or clicking on the Dock icon (Mac Only).

[3.3.2]  [Chg] The application icon has been changed.
         [Chg] The default download folder is now the '~/Downloads' folder.
         [Fix] The preference window controls no longer get mixed up when opened.

[3.3.1]  [Upg] Dutch, Portuguese, Swedish, Japanese, Russian and Chinese localization.
         [Fix] New windows are now displayed in a staggered location.

[3.3]    [Upg] Flickering on MS Windows has been greatly reduced when moving or resizing windows.
         [Upg] .torrent, .mp4, .3gp, .dat, .dll, .rar, .vob, .pps file extensions added to map.
         [Upg] Mac OS X Disk Image files '.dmg' added to map.
         [Upg] Better handling of timeouts.
         [Upg] File download progress now displayed as a percentage rather than the meaningless 'Processing'.

[3.2]    [Upg] Possibility to drop files containing URLs to the URL list window.

[3.1.1]  [Fix] ' supported in HTML code.
         [Fix] Data is now saved to the '~/Library/Application Support/Maxprog' folder rather than '~/Documents/Maxprog'.

[3.1]    [Chg] Single quote is now allowed inside URLs.
         [Fix] The application no longer freezes when downloading a page in chunked mode.
         [Fix] Download type no longer changes when deactivating and activating back the window.
         [Fix] Problem with first URL in given occasions when processing [xxx-xxx] tags.
         [Fix] The URL saved to the History is now the user URL including tags. 

[3.0]    [New] SSL Support, it is now possible to download and process 'https://' pages.
         [New] It is now possible to ask the software to retrieve a whole site or only a single page from the main window.
         [New] You can now dump lists of URLs rather than only single URLs.
         [New] Pictures and CSS files referenced inside CSS code, both internal and external, are now processed and downloaded.
         [New] The HTTP chunked transfer method is now supported.
         [New] It is now possible to use up to 15 threads rather than only 10.
         [Upg] The User Agent preference can now be edited manually.
         [Upg] Flash '.flv' added to map.
         [Upg] New enhanced 'Permanently moved' response handling.
         [Upg] Window size fully restored between sessions.

[2.4.1]  [Upg] German localization.
         [Upg] The preference panel has been simplified.
         [Upg] Error 22 is now properly handled.
         [Fix] No more exceptions when saving a file when the URL contain a double slash.

[2.4]    [Chg] Preference panel aspect changed to use a toolbar.
         [Fix] Error 103 on given occasions despite the URL is correct.
         [Fix] Incoming data is now processed to always use the same line break type.
         [Fix] Internal buffer not cleared in given occasions.
         [Fix] Images corrupted on given occasions.

[2.3.9]  [Upg] Interface enhancements for Mac OS 10.5 (Leopard) and Windows Vista.
         [Upg] .csv (Comma-Separated Variables) and .xls (Excel Worksheet) extensions added to map.
         [Fix] Status bar now support unicode strings.
         [Fix] Help file not accessible from inside the application in given occasions.

[2.3.8]  [Upg] Support for Mac OS 10.5 (Leopard)

[2.3.7]  [Upg] .stm file ext. added to map.
         [Upg] Application windows are now fully resizable.
         [Upg] Small enhancements to the user interface.

[2.3.6]  [Fix] It is now again possible to start a download pressing the Return key.
         [Fix] The URL field is now more responsive between downloads.

[2.3.5]  [New] Application is now available as Universal Binary.
         [Upg] The software is now able to look for new versions automatically.
         [Upg] New menu for checking whether a new version of the software is available.
         [Upg] Main window coordinates are now fully restored on Windows.
         [Upg] New windows are now created using last document coordinates on Windows.
         [Fix] All contents are now fetched when using 'Deeper only' settings.

[2.3.4]  [Fix] Text/HTML page partially downloaded in given rare conditions.

[2.3.3]  [Upg] Connection statistics not deleted after download.
         [Opt] Speed and interface enhancements.
         [Fix] Dump button no longer disabled after launch and invalid starting URL.

[v2.3.2] [Upg] File exception list handling more accurate.
         [Upg] Return key is again a shortcut for starting a download.
         [Upg] Better handling of given HTML errors.
         [Upg] Support for very small file with no content length header.
         [Fix] On Windows, CB losing sometimes the text entered.

[v2.3.1] [Upg] MPEG-2 Audio File (aac & ac) added to map
         [Upg] MPEG-4 Audio File (m4a) added to map
         [Upg] C++ Header File (hh) added to map
         [Upg] C++ Source File (cc) added to map
         [Fix] Long Filenames again handled in Mac OS X and Windows.
         [Fix] Creator and type again applied for given files in Mac OS X.

[v2.3]   [New] 'Download' icon in toolbar to reveal the Download folder.
         [Opt] Speed increase thanks to new interface handler.
         [Upg] .lasso file ext. added to map.
         [Upg] .sib file ext. added to map.
         [Upg] .ico file ext. added to map.
         [Win] The interface doesn't lock anymore.
         [Fix] .jsp parameters delimiter now supported.
         [Fix] Relinker failure on given situations.
         [Fix] Problem whith parser when using alternative port.
         [Fix] Problem with parser when the URL contains the protocol twice.

[v2.2]   [New] Incremental download support eg. http://www.maxprog.com/test[1-2]/picture[001-002]
         [Upg] ASPX added to map.
         [Chg] Preferences depth value new 0 value for single page download.
         [Fix] Pictures are fetched from external sources including when deactivated.

[v2.1]   [Fix] "%20" and other '%' hex codes enhanced support.
         [Fix] Relinking failure in given situations.
         [Fix] HTML tag parser failure when no separator used to surround links.

[v2.0]   [New] Mac OS X version now includes a standard toolbar with most used functions.
         [New] New Pause/Resume function.
         [New] Minimum cookie handling. (not Javascript instantiated)
         [New] Italian localized version.
         [Chg] Dumped files icons are now set to defaults on Mac OS X, Mac OS 8.x/9.x and Windows.
         [Chg] Queue list icons are now set to defaults on Mac OS X and Windows.
         [Chg] Redesigned interface.
         [Opt] Downloads are now 6x faster.
         [Opt] Download queue is now x6 faster.
         [Opt] URL parser is now 3x faster.
         [Opt] Directories with no ending "/" autodetection.
         [Fix] Fix a problem when an error open on first or second file download.
         [Fix] 'Deeper only' setting overwritten by depth level in some cases.
         [Fix] Cookie loging problem with dates.

[v1.8.1] [Upg] "Referer:" header added to all outgoing HTTP commands.
         [Upg] Erroneous BASE HREF auto-fix.
         [Upg] "%20" code enhanced support.
         [Upg] "'" character better handling.
         [Upg] "./" character better handling.
         [Chg] Dump button accepts command+. and ESC when converted to 'Cancel' button.

[v1.8]   [New] Preferences now include an easy way to skip files using customized rules.
         [New] Proxy Authentication support.
         [Upg] Support for URL tag.
         [Upg] Support for FRAME SRC tag.
         [Upg] 'BASE HREF' tag better support.
         [Upg] Windows Media Video added to map.

[v1.7]   [New] File size rules allowing user to discard files depending on customized size ranges.
         [New] File handler in order to set if existing files have to be overwritten, skipped or renamed.
         [New] Downloaded site Folder hierarchy can be rebuild or file can be saved on a same folder.
         [New] New cookies, e-mail addresses, URLs, contents and transaction logs.
         [Chg] Localized pref menu entry.
         [Chg] 'Setting' menu renamed to 'Preferences'.
         [Chg] Window menu now includes shortcuts.
         [Chg] Checking authentication mark displays auth. dialog.
         [Chg] Better HTML tag processing to allow bad formatted HTML code parsing.
         [Chg] Links extraction from Javascript code.
         [Chg] Resizable Dump window.
         [Opt] Long filename support on Mac OS X.
         [Upg] Download queue list resizable columns.
         [Upg] '.cfm' file added to map.
         [Upg] '.ppt' file added to map.
         [Fix] Edit fields Unicode BOM fixed.
         [Fix] Content header parsing sometimes misunderstood due to linebreaks.
         [Fix] Several file types dumped despite unselected from file map.

[v1.6]   [New] HTTP Proxy support.
         [Upg] Better anchors management.
         [Upg] 'BASE HREF' tag better support.
         [Upg] 'HREF' better support.
         [Upg] 'Chunked' transfert encoding marks removed properly.
         [Upg] Better relink. Post linker fully rewritten.
         [Upg] Better HTTP status code handler.
         [Fix] Link history out of bound exception when loading links with CRs.

[v1.5.2] [Upg] User Agent header can be freely set.
         [Upg] Connection timout can be changed.
         [Chg] New preferences file type selector. Allows quick selections by types.
         [Fix] './' not properly handled.
         [Fix] Window menu not properly updated.

[v1.5.1] [Fix] New connection and error handler to avoid download loops on connection drops.
         [Upg] Notification manager is used when Web Dumper needs user attention.

[v1.5]   [New] Web Dumper now can uses up to 10 multithreaded HTTP connections.
         [Upg] Port other than 80 are now supported.
         [Upg] Macromedia Flash files download support.

[v1.2]   [New] Bandwidth selector. Allows to give more Bandwidth to the app.
         [New] Web Dumper can be forced to process deeper URLs only.
         [Upg] User URL entry is now checked and completed if necessary.
         [Fix] Better local re-link.

[v1.1]   [New] Authentication support.
         [Upg] Support for 'Chunked' transfert encoding file download.

[v1.0.1] [New] Double-click URLs show them with Internet Explorer.
         [Opt] Better support for downloading files from root directory.
         [Upg] Support for javascript '.js' files download.
         [Upg] Support for java source code '.java' files download.
         [Upg] Support for java classes '.jar' files download.
         [Upg] Support for karaoke sound files '.kar' files download.

